Diageo plc (Diageo) is engaged in the drinks business with a collection of international brands. Diageo is a participant in the branded beverage alcohol industry and operates worldwide. Diageo produces and distributes a collection of branded premium spirits, beer and wine. The range of premium brands it produces and distributes includes Smirnoff vodka, Johnnie Walker scotch whisky, Baileys Original Irish Cream liqueur, Captain Morgan rum, JeB scotch whisky, Tanqueray gin and Guinness stout. In addition it also has the distribution rights for the Jose Cuervo tequila brands in North America and many other markets. Diageo’s beer brands include the global stout brand, Guinness. Diageo targets its geographical priorities in terms of the major regional economies in which it operates. These markets are managed under four business areas: North America, Europe, International and Asia Pacific. On June 16, 2009, the Company acquired the remaining 80% interest in Stirrings LLC.
Quick Financial Synopsis
BRIEF: For the fiscal year ended 30 June 2009, Diageo plc's revenues increased 15% to £9.31B. Net income increased 8% to £1.62B. Revenues reflect higher sales from Asia Pacific, North America, Europe and International geographic segments of the Group. Net income was partially offset by an increase in cost of sales, an increase in marketing expenses, a rise in other operating expenses and increased net interest payable.
